Bibliographic description
xxxviii, [2], 485, [5] p. ; 8vo. Provenance: manuscript inscription on front free endpaper: "Wyndham from Hugh G. Cambridge. 9 August 1947." [i.e. Robert Wyndham Ketton-Cremer (1906-1969)]. Capital letter "R" written in pencil on recto of front free endpaper. Bookseller's price ("15/-") written in pencil on verso of front free endpaper. Binding: nineteenth-century, full publisher's green cloth; double blind fillet to form an outer border with blind stamps at corners (leaves) and halfway along each side (floral sprays); centre panel with double blind fillet to form a border; blind lozenge centrepiece with blind stamps at corners (leaves) and halfway along each side of lozenge (fleurons); gold lettering on spine; blind stamped panel on spine; binder's ticket on rear pastedown: 'Bound by Edmonds & Remnants. London'.
